== Function ==
 +
[https://www.uniprot.org/uniprot/IMAND_VIBBS IMAND_VIBBS] Has no detectable activity with D-mannonate and with a panel of 70 other acid sugars (in vitro), in spite of the conservation of the residues that are expected to be important for catalytic activity and cofactor binding. May have evolved a divergent function.<ref>PMID:24697546</ref>
